  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SCWM/QDEFECT_FUP014 - Stock of defective materials to be posted to unrestricted use ?

    The SAP error message /SCWM/QDEFECT_FUP014 indicates that there is an issue with the stock of defective materials that needs to be posted to unrestricted use. This error typically arises in the context of warehouse management and quality management processes within SAP Extended Warehouse Management (EWM).

    Cause:

    The error message usually occurs due to one of the following reasons:

    1. Quality Inspection: The stock of defective materials is still in a quality inspection stock and cannot be moved to unrestricted stock without proper handling.
    2. Stock Type Restrictions: The system is configured to prevent the posting of defective materials directly to unrestricted stock without following specific procedures.
    3. Missing Quality Notifications: There may be a lack of proper quality notifications or handling instructions for the defective materials.
    4. Configuration Issues: There could be configuration settings in the system that are preventing the movement of defective stock to unrestricted use.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you can follow these steps:

    1. Check Quality Inspection Status:

      • Verify the status of the defective materials in the quality inspection stock. Ensure that they have been properly evaluated and that any necessary quality notifications have been created.
    2. Create Quality Notifications:

      • If there are defective materials, create quality notifications to document the defects and the necessary actions to be taken.
    3. Post to Blocked Stock:

      • If the materials are defective, consider posting them to blocked stock instead of unrestricted stock. This allows for further evaluation or disposal.
    4. Use the Correct Movement Type:

      • Ensure that you are using the correct movement type for transferring stock. For example, use movement types that are specifically designed for transferring stock from quality inspection to unrestricted stock.
    5. Review Configuration Settings:

      • Check the configuration settings in SAP EWM related to stock types and quality management. Ensure that the settings allow for the movement of defective materials as per your business processes.
